I have a 1997 2 door Chevy Tahoe with the 4L60E tranny. It has 135,000 miles on it and has always ran great. Today I notice while I was pulling my pop up camper trailer(2,000 lbs) up a very steep dirt hill the tranny did something odd. I dropped the automatic transmission down from 3 to 2 and it seemed to lose power and did not want to go up the hill.
At 1st I thought I had no traction and my wheels were sliping but if I really got on the gas it started to go. If I shifted back to 3 it started to go up the hill much stronger and if I shifted to 1 it also worked well and went up the hill no problem. Only 2 did not seem to have any power.
On the flat roads 2 seemed to work as good as the other gears for the most part but sometimes still acted like it was lacking a bunch of power.
What is going on and it this the 1st sign my tranny is starting to fail?
